Animation and Interactivity: SVGs can be animated and manipulated using CSS and JavaScript, adding more interactivity to web graphics. Editability: SVG files can be easily edited with vector graphic software, allowing for modifications without starting from scratch. Scalability: SVG images can be resized without losing quality, making them ideal for responsive web design. File Size: SVG files can be smaller than high-resolution JPGs, especially for simpler images, which helps in faster loading times on websites.

Here’s how to do it in GIMP, a free and open-source alternative: For those who prefer more control over the conversion process, graphic design software like Adobe Photoshop, GIMP, or Paint.NET can be used.
Install GIMP: If you don’t have GIMP installed, download and install it from the official website. Open the ICO File: Launch GIMP and open the ICO file you wish to convert by navigating to File >Open. Export as PNG: Once the ICO file is open, go to File >Export As. In the export dialog, select PNG as the file format from the dropdown menu. Adjust Settings: You can adjust the PNG options, such as compression level and transparency settings, before exporting. Save the File: Choose a location on your device to save the PNG file and click Export.

GIMP (GNU Image Manipulation Program) is a free and open-source image editor that rivals professional software like Adobe Photoshop. GIMP is available for Windows, macOS, and Linux, making it a versatile choice for users across different platforms. While GIMP is primarily an image editing tool, it also allows users to convert JPG images to ICO format.
